打开Docker Desktop应用程序: 在Windows系统中,可以通过开始菜单找到Docker Desktop,并点击打开。 在macOS系统中,可以通过应用程序文件夹找到并打开Docker Desktop。 等待Docker Desktop初始化完成: 启动Docker Desktop后,它会自动进行初始化,包括检查更新、加载配置、启动必要的服务等。 这个过程可能需要一些时间,具体取决...
在部署应用时可能存在需要将新应用部署好后,再删除原容器的操作,所以容器重命名就很有必要的, 使用 docker rename docker rename 原容器名 新容器名 3. 使用 docker export 保存到本地, 操作如同 docker save, 但是功能受限,个人不是很喜欢使用 docker export -o mycontainer_save.tar tmp_container 1. 2. 如...
1、Dockerfile,需要定义一个Dockerile,Dockerile定义了进程需要的一切东西。Dockerfile涉及的内容包括执行代码或者是文件、环境变量、依赖包、运行时环境、动态链接库、操作系统的发行版、服务进程和内核进程(当应用进程需要和系统服务和内核进程打交道,这时需要考虑如何设计namespace的权限控制)等等; 2、Docker镜像,在用D...
首先,尝试重启 Docker Desktop 来解决问题。 右键点击任务栏中的 Docker 图标,选择Quit Docker Desktop。 然后重新启动 Docker Desktop。 2️⃣检查 Docker 使用的 WSL 版本 Docker Desktop 默认使用 WSL 2 作为虚拟化后端。如果 WSL 配置不正确,可能会导致 Docker 启动失败。你可以通过以下步骤检查和修复 WSL 配...
当Mac安装完Docker Desktop后,可以启动Docker了,而要启动Kubernetes,需要Enable。 本以为就如此简单方便,谁料一直显示Kubernetes is starting,卡了很久都没有反应。那是由于网络原因(你懂的),启动Kubernetes所需要的镜像无法下载。 2.2 下载镜像 所需镜像可以手动一个个下载,当然也有人准备好了脚本可以一键下载,脚本在...
查看当前有的容器 docker ps 将容器改成开机启动 docker update --restart=always[docker_id]
备注:Orbstack后面会成为付费产品(https://docs.orbstack.dev/faq#free),不过我感觉就算现在这个beta免费版本也比docker desktop好用。而且切换成本在我看来不算太高,所以推荐有遇到docker频繁卡死,或者感觉docker启动过慢的同学尝试进行切换。 2.数据备份
Docker Dashboard -〉Settings -〉General -〉remove tick on“Open Docker Dashboard at startup”
在Windows%userprofile%目录(通常为C:\Users\<username>)中,使用以下命令创建或编辑文件.wslconfig:...
为了在 Docker Desktop 中设置启动参数,可以按照以下步骤进行操作: 打开Docker Desktop。 点击右上角的设置图标。 在“Resources”(资源)选项中,你可以设置内存和 CPU。 以下是如何设置内存和 CPU 限制的示例: resources:memory:4GBcpus:2 1. 2. 3.